The Mauritius 20 Years Government Bond has a 6.136% yield (last update 8 Feb 2023 0:16 GMT+0).
Yield changed -1.0 bp during last week, -77.4 bp during last month, +128.8 bp during last year.

Historical Data
Data Source: from 26 Oct 2017 to 8 Feb 2023
The Mauritius 20 Years Government Bond reached a maximum yield of 6.911% (10 January 2023) and a minimum yield of 2.681% (19 January 2021).
